Overview

North Carolina Community Foundation The North Carolina Community Foundation is a statewide philanthropic organization dedicated to inspiring North Carolinians to make lasting and meaningful contributions to their communities by transforming individual generosity into permanent support for local needs. Founded in 1988 with a particular focus on rural areas, the Foundation stewards charitable endowments that grow over time and distribute funds through grants to nonprofit organizations and scholarships for students across North Carolina. Its mission centers on harnessing philanthropy to strengthen communities throughout the state, while its vision emphasizes supporting vibrant, resilient communities where resources are available to meet evolving needs. The Foundation’s funding priorities include community grantmaking through a network of affiliate foundations and giving circles that support human services, education, youth development, health, food and nutrition, and the arts; disaster relief and resilience funding for communities affected by emergencies; and administering hundreds of scholarship opportunities that help students pursue higher education regardless of background or county of residence. By partnering with donors, fundholders, and community stakeholders, NCCF works to address local challenges, build philanthropic legacies, and ensure long-term impact across North Carolina’s diverse regions. John & Ruth Blue Scholarship Endowment The John & Ruth Blue Scholarship Endowment supports graduates of high schools in Watauga County, North Carolina, as well as Watauga County residents graduating from the North Carolina School of Science and Mathematics, the North Carolina School of the Arts, or other schools for academically gifted students. Eligible applicants must demonstrate excellence in three key areas: academic achievement, physical vigor and activity, and leadership in school, church, or community involvement. Recipients who maintain strong academic standing and pursue a four-year college degree may receive up to four annual scholarship distributions. Established in 2001 by John and Ruth Blue to give back to the community they cherished, the fund continues their legacy of supporting well-rounded, high-achieving students in Watauga County.

Eligibility

You can learn more about this opportunity by visiting the funder's website. Students who are graduates of a high school in Watauga County, NC, or who are Watauga County residents Graduating from the NC School of Science and Math or the NC School of the Arts, or any other school for academically gifted students.
